About the Artist:
Well-known actress Catherine Oxenberg of "Dynasty" fame gives a witty and keen delivery of "Dragon Lady" -- a humorous science fiction tale written by author Evelyn E. Smith. Catherine's expertise adds a special ingredient to this wonderful story making "Dragon Lady" a great success.
In addition to her starring role in "Dynasty", Ms. Oxenberg portrayed Princess Di in the network television mini-series "Charles and Diana: A Palace Divided", was a screen writer and starred in the series Acapulco H.E.A.T. and is probably best known for her exciting movie role in the cult classic "The Lair of the White Worm".

About the Author:
Evelyn E. Smith -- cat lover, New York Times crossword puzzle creator and author -- has been writing science fiction and mystery novels for over 40 years.
A New York City resident, Smith established a working relationship with Galaxy Magazine -- one of the leading science fiction magazines of the 1950s -- in the early days of its inception.
